HobbyTown franchise — frequently asked questions

How much does it cost to open a HobbyTown franchise?+

Total initial investment for a HobbyTown franchise typically ranges from $150,000 to $200,000, including the franchise fee, build-out, equipment, initial inventory, and working capital for the first three months of operations.

What ongoing fees does HobbyTown charge?+

Franchisees pay an ongoing royalty calculated as a percentage of gross revenue, plus a brand development fund contribution. Specific percentages and minimums are disclosed in Item 6 of the Franchise Disclosure Document.

Do I need industry experience to own a HobbyTown franchise?+

No prior industry experience is required. HobbyTown provides initial training, an operations manual, and ongoing field support. Successful candidates typically bring management experience, leadership skills, and a willingness to follow the system.

How long does it take to open a HobbyTown location?+

From signed franchise agreement to grand opening, most HobbyTown franchisees open within 6 to 12 months. Timeline depends on real estate selection, permitting, build-out, and training completion.

Is financing available for HobbyTown franchisees?+

HobbyTown is registered with the SBA Franchise Directory, which streamlines SBA 7(a) loan approval. Most franchisees finance 60–80% of the initial investment through a combination of SBA loans, equipment financing, and personal capital.
